Título: | Release of acyclovir from polymeric nanofibers: comparing aqueous versus membrane-water interfaces kinetics |

Resumo(s): | The objective of this study is to develop a novel system for acyclovir (ACV) controlled release after cutaneous application through the encapsulation of the drug into polymeric nanofibers of policaprolactone (PCL) produced by the electrospinning technique to overcome the limitations of the conventional topical formulations. |
